Coil and wick technologies

Modern nicotine vape cartridge designs use two primary heating approaches: replaceable metal coil heads (with cotton or silica wicks) and integrated ceramic atomizers (often combined with porous ceramic or mesh). Ceramic delivers cleaner flavor and longer life in many tests, while mesh coils offer rapid heat distribution and balanced vapor production. Device manufacturers such as those in the IBvape ecosystem have models that pair both coil types; choose based on flavor priorities and maintenance tolerance.

Power profiles and device-cartridge harmony

Cartridge resistance and device output must be compatible. Low-resistance cartridges paired with high-power devices will overheat, degrade flavor and shorten life; high-resistance cartridges on powerful devices may under-deliver vapor. When evaluating a new device similar to IBvape Elektronske Cigarete, look at recommended wattage or voltage ranges, and whether the system auto-senses pod resistance. For a consistent user experience, buy cartridges that manufacturers certify for your specific battery platform.

Maintenance and care for longevity

Cartridge life depends on liquid viscosity, coil type, and user behavior. Tips to extend cartridge and device life include: priming wicks carefully, avoiding overfilling, using appropriate e-liquid viscosity (PG/VG balance) recommended by the cartridge maker, cleaning contacts regularly with a dry cotton swab, and storing units upright to reduce leaks. For closed prefilled cartridges, follow disposal and recycling guidance to reduce environmental impact.

Real-world user behaviors that affect cartridge choice

High-frequency vapers value long-lived coils and larger capacity cartridges; casual vapers prioritize compact prefilled pods. Nicotine salt users often select mouth-to-lung draw cartridges with tight airflow, while cloud chasers choose wider bore cartridges with lower resistance. Use cases influence the right pick; consider how each cartridge type aligns with daily routines and device ergonomics.

FAQ

Q1: How do I know if a cartridge is compatible with my device?

Check the device manual for pod/resistance specifications and compare the cartridge’s listed ohm rating and pin layout. Cross-reference the manufacturer’s compatibility list and look for matching notch or magnet patterns. Using cartridges not intended for your device can damage hardware or reduce performance.

Q2: Are nicotine salts harmful compared to freebase nicotine?

Nicotine salts are not inherently more harmful; they simply change absorption speed and throat sensation. Harm depends mostly on nicotine dose and contaminants. Choose products with independent lab results and adhere to recommended strengths to reduce risks associated with excessive intake.

Q3: How often should I replace a refillable cartridge?

Replacement frequency varies with coil type, e-liquid viscosity and usage. Many users replace cartridges or coils every 1-3 weeks under moderate daily use. Watch for flavor decline, increased harshness, or leakage as signs that replacement is due.
